         | amix wrote:
         | Thank you! Starting with the Redis server is a solid choice.
         | However, if you're aiming to support a large user base or
         | handle many events (like billions), I highly recommend
         | considering the setup of bitmapist-server, our Go server. You
         | can find it here: https://github.com/Doist/bitmapist-server --
         | it will do a 400x+ reduction in memory used.

       | A few other interesting projects from the past that either have
       | to do with user behavior analytics or using bitmaps.
       | 
       | TrailDB: https://github.com/traildb/traildb old but still a
       | fascinating project in my opinion. Not related to bitmaps but
       | they've done some very clever things on the storage level to
       | compress and query the events in a way that fits well this
       | particular workload.
       | 
       | FeatureBase: https://github.com/FeatureBaseDB/featurebase this
       | one was built on top of bitmaps but they didn't market it as a
       | solution specifically for behavioral analytics, although I'm sure
       | it was used for that.
       | 
       | Of course there are the Mixpanels and Amplitudes of the work too
       | that they had to build specialized storage and query engines for
       | this particular workload.
